Aircastle sues insurers in NY over $265.9mn aircraft losses from Russia-Ukraine war

Aviation war plane solider alamy ukraine 2022.jpg

Connecticut-based aircraft leasing company Aircastle has filed a complaint against several insurers and Lloyd’s syndicates, accusing them of failing to provide coverage over $265.9mn in damages related to Russia’s invasion of Ukraine.

The lessor claims that Russian operators have refused to return foreign-leased aircraft following the local government’s instructions to operate flights using foreign-owned units, even if doing so would deprive the lessors of the aircrafts.
